The Science Behind Nature and Happiness

Before we jump into the fun stuff, let’s explore why being outdoors makes us feel so good. The connection between nature and happiness isn’t just poetic fluff — it’s backed by science.

When you venture outside, your brain releases feel-good chemicals such as dopamine, serotonin, and endocannabinoids. These neurochemicals are associated with mood regulation, reducing stress, and enhancing overall well-being. Nature also lowers levels of the stress hormone cortisol, which in turn helps you feel calmer and more relaxed.

Research consistently shows that spending time outdoors can significantly improve mental health. For instance, Step Outside: Nature’s Impact on Mental Health emphasizes that even brief outdoor sessions—say, a 20-minute walk—can reduce anxiety and depression. Additionally, being in nature promotes mindfulness and helps restore your attention, fighting mental fatigue caused by constant digital overwhelm.

1. Forest Bathing (Shinrin-Yoku)

Originating in Japan, forest bathing involves leisurely walking in a forest environment, engaging all your senses. It’s more than a hike — it’s about consciously soaking in the sights, sounds, textures, and scents of nature.

Studies reveal that Shinrin-Yoku reduces blood pressure, relaxes muscles, and boosts immune function. The act of mindful appreciation in a natural setting can lead to a profound sense of calm and happiness almost immediately.

If you’re new to forest bathing, find a nearby woodland, wear comfortable clothes, and take your time. Breathe deeply, observe your surroundings, and allow yourself to absorb the healing power of trees.

How to Maximize Your Outdoor Happiness Moments

The best adventures are those you're fully present for. Here are some expert tips to help you get the most out of your outdoor excursions:

  • Disconnect to Reconnect: Turn off your devices to avoid distractions and immerse yourself in the environment. Being present is key to unlocking nature’s mood-boosting benefits.
  • Engage All Your Senses: Notice colors, sounds, textures, and scents. Sensory engagement deepens the feeling of being “in the moment” and heightens happiness.
  • Practice Mindfulness or Gratitude: Take a few moments to breathe intentionally, or reflect on what you’re grateful for during your outdoor activity.
  • Incorporate Nature into Daily Routine: Even a short walk around your block or sitting under a tree can be enough to lift your spirits.
  • Share the Experience: Outdoor adventures are more enjoyable when shared. Invite a friend or family member for extra bonding and positivity.
